When to Go on a Tanzania Safari

Best Time

July and August

(Dry conditions and excellent wildlife viewing opportunities)

High Season

June to October

(Dry conditions; coincides with Great Migration river crossings)

Low Season

March to May

(Rainy conditions but fewer crowds)

Best Weather

June to October

(Low humidity and little rain make for pleasant conditions and easy travel)

Worst Weather

Late March to May

(Heavy rainfall can make some roads impassable, and wildlife viewing can be more difficult)

Dry Season: June to October and January to Mid-March

  • Green Checkmark Exceptional Wildlife Viewing: With scarce water sources and thin vegetation, animals are easy to spot as they congregate around rivers and waterholes.
  • Green Checkmark The Great Migration: This is the ideal time to witness a major event of the Great Migration. From June to October, you can see the dramatic river crossings in the northern Serengeti. During the short dry season from January to mid-March, the southern Serengeti plains burst with new life as wildebeest and zebra calves are born, attracting a high concentration of predators.
  • Green Checkmark Pleasant Climate: The weather is cool and dry, with sunny days and clear skies, ideal for game drives and photography.
  • Red Error Icon Crowds: June to October is the peak season. Expect more safari vehicles and higher prices for accommodation and flights.

Wet Season: Late March to May and November to December

  • Green Checkmark Lower prices: As it’s the low season, you can often find discounts on lodges and tours.
  • Green Checkmark Fewer crowds: Parks are much quieter, providing a more intimate and private safari experience.
  • Green Checkmark Lush scenery: The entire landscape is a stunning, vibrant green, creating beautiful photographic opportunities.
  • Green Checkmark Excellent birdwatching: Migratory birds arrive during this period, making it a fantastic time for birding enthusiasts.
  • Red Error Icon Rainfall: Heavy downpours, particularly during the "long rains" (late March to May), can make some roads difficult or impassable.
  • Red Error Icon Lower visibility: The dense foliage can make it harder to spot animals.
  • Red Error Icon Some closures: A few remote camps and lodges may close during the heaviest rainfall in the long wet season.
